How do I enable secure boot in Vmware? Noticed it is not supported, how do I go about it

Secure Boot is supported for VMware VMs. There is a "VM Options" tab on the VM Settings. You can select "Boot Options" and there should be a Secure Boot check box available when UEFI firmware is selected and the HW version of the machine is greater than 13.
It is usually enabled by default when a Windows is selected as the VM OS.
